Inspired by the fuzzy swirl of '60s garage and psychedelia, Chilean trio La Hell Gang started developing their own dusty, swaggering sounds in the late 2000s. Made up of guitarist/vocalist Francisco Cábala (aka KB Cabala), bassist Sarwin and drummer Nes, La Hell Gang recorded their first album, Just What Is Real, in a single day in 2009. The album was tracked straight to analog eight-track tape and used vintage amps, pedals, and microphones to capture a sound just as hazy and retrofitted as the gear it was made with. It would be a few years before the album saw the light of day, however, as Hell Gang was temporarily shelved while Cabala spent some time focusing on his other band, <a href="spotify:artist:2FCQpI6z8xAhL8Z3REwa6g" data-name="Chicos de Nazca">Chicos de Nazca</a>, based in.Berlin.. In 2013 the band signed for Mexican Summer label in NY and release their second LP “Thru Me Again”, this time the band experiments more, mixing the raw and fuzzy guitar sound, with some ambient reverb guitars, resulting in this psychedelic piece of album..
